Title:
  Swell Foop: Game > Undo Move menu entry does not work

Status in GNOME Games:
  Fix Released
Status in “gnome-games” package in Ubuntu:
  Triaged

Bug description:
  Steps to reproduce:
  1.) Open Swell Foop.
  2.) Make any number of moves (even just one) to clear a group of blocks.
  3.) Go to the Game menu and select Undo Move.

  Expected behavior:
  The blocks you just cleared in the last move you took should reappear.

  What happens instead:
  Absolutely nothing.

  I installed the game in Precise and investigated this issue after
  seeing it mentioned by "nick" in a Software Center review dated
  2011-05-01.
